Overview

Integrated liquid flow meters are advanced instruments designed to measure the flow rate of liquids in various industrial and commercial settings. These devices combine the sensor and transmitter into a single, compact unit, eliminating the need for separate components and simplifying installation. They are widely used in industries such as water treatment, chemical processing, food and beverage production, and HVAC systems. Integrated flow meters are known for their high accuracy, reliability, and durability. They can handle a wide range of liquid types, including water, chemicals, and viscous fluids. The compact design makes them ideal for applications where space is limited, and their digital displays provide real-time flow data for easy monitoring and control.

Structure and Working Principle

The integrated liquid flow meter typically consists of a flow sensor, a transmitter, and a display unit housed in a single enclosure. The flow sensor detects the movement of the liquid, while the transmitter converts the sensor's signal into a measurable output, such as a digital display or an electronic signal for remote monitoring. The working principle varies depending on the type of flow meter. Common types include electromagnetic, ultrasonic, and turbine flow meters. Electromagnetic flow meters measure the voltage induced by the flow of conductive liquids, while ultrasonic flow meters use sound waves to determine flow velocity. Turbine flow meters measure the rotation of a turbine placed in the liquid flow.

Key Features

Integrated liquid flow meters offer several key features that make them highly effective for flow measurement. These include high accuracy, often within ±1% of the actual flow rate, and a wide measurement range, allowing them to handle both low and high flow rates. Other notable features include robust construction with materials like stainless steel or plastic for corrosion resistance, digital displays for real-time data, and compatibility with various communication protocols for integration into industrial control systems. Many models also offer programmable settings, allowing users to customize the meter for specific applications.

Application Areas

Integrated liquid flow meters are used in a variety of industries and applications. In water treatment plants, they monitor the flow of water and chemicals to ensure efficient operation. In the chemical industry, they measure the flow of corrosive or viscous liquids, providing critical data for process control. The food and beverage industry relies on these meters for accurate measurement of ingredients and finished products. HVAC systems use them to monitor coolant flow, ensuring optimal performance. Other applications include pharmaceutical production, oil and gas, and wastewater management.

Maintenance and Precautions

Proper maintenance is essential to ensure the long-term accuracy and reliability of integrated liquid flow meters. Regular cleaning is necessary to prevent buildup of debris or deposits that could affect performance. Inspecting seals and connections for leaks is also important, especially in high-pressure applications. Precautions include ensuring the meter is compatible with the liquid being measured, particularly in terms of chemical compatibility and temperature range. Avoid installing the meter in areas with excessive vibration or electromagnetic interference, as these can affect accuracy. Follow the manufacturer's guidelines for installation and calibration to maintain optimal performance.

B2B Procurement Guide

When procuring integrated liquid flow meters for B2B applications, several factors should be considered. First, determine the specific requirements of your application, including the type of liquid, flow range, and accuracy needed. Consider the environmental conditions, such as temperature and pressure, to ensure the meter can operate effectively. Evaluate the material of construction to ensure compatibility with the liquid and to prevent corrosion. Look for meters with digital displays and communication capabilities if remote monitoring is required. Compare prices and lead times from different suppliers, and consider after-sales support and warranty options. Bulk purchases may offer cost savings, but ensure the supplier can meet your delivery schedule.
